I just bought a second-hand PC through my job (HP TouchSmart 7320 PC). They had upgraded it to Windows 10 but the original installation was Windows 7. The PC has not been reset and is locked by passwords, so they told me to reset it to Windows 7 64-bit, which I did.
The problem now is that I don't have an internet connection (no wireless network found), some USB ports are not working anymore, the touchscreen is not functioning...
In Device Manager, there is a list of devices under "Other devices" that have an exclamation mark.
SM Bus Controller
USB Bus Controller
PCI Device
Network Controller
Ethernet Controller.

Download and install --> 7Zip 64 bits
Unzip the 3 drivers and install them manually:
Right-click on the driver
Choose --> 7Zip
Choose --> extract to "......\"
Go to Device Manager
Right-click on a device
Update driver
Search for a driver on my computer
Browse
Select the folder of the corresponding unzipped driver
OK, next
Restart

For the Touch Screen:
Go to Device Manager.
Right-click on the USB\VID device
Choose --> Update driver
Choose --> Browse my computer for driver software
Click on --> Let me pick from a list of device drivers on my computer...
Click on --> Have Disk
Browse
Go to the extracted driver folder --> sp53797
Folder --> Drivers
Select the file --> itecir.inf
For ACPI:
Go to Device Manager.
Right-click on the ACPI device
Choose --> Update driver
Choose --> Browse my computer for driver software
Click on --> Let me pick from a list of device drivers on my computer...
Click on --> Have Disk
Browse
Go to the extracted driver folder --> sp54080
Folder --> Source
Select the file --> NextWindowInstall.inf
Restart.
